    An iso file? You save it of course. Why would you want to run it, you already have windows installed.

    After you download the iso file you burn it to dvd or flash drive.

    Are you talking about Macrium?

    You click Create image and pick an hdd to save it to.

    If you need to restore it, you insert the Restore cd(that you create) and go to the saved location and click Restore.
